Python 在这两年随着大数据的发展越来越火。在简单的学习了一阵子python之后,我也是彻底被这门语言征服了,打算花三个月时间好好的学习一下这门语言。
任何学习都需要有合适的教材和正确的目的。合适的教材是保证我们学习的效率,正确的目的是激发我们学习的动力并且做到学以致用!
我学习的Python的目的有三个:
进行数据分析
搭建一个WEB网站
写一个爬虫
我会针对我的学习目的挑选书籍或者网站:
Using python for data analysis
Learn python for data analysis
学堂在线的Python课程
廖雪峰的PYTHON教程
Scikit-learn官网的机器学习
首先,三个星期的时间学习完Learn python the hard way,打好自己的Python基础。学习过程中,在印象笔记里记录下自己不懂的问题,直接询问作者或者stackoverflow。对于文章中的所有代码不可以复制粘贴,全部亲手敲一遍!
第四个星期学习 Learn Python for data analysis。因为之前已经学过,这一次主要是结合真实的业务数据来学习pandas.
对了,在上述四个星期中还会每天坚持听python的课程,并且完成作业!
第二个月,开始利用Python做项目,主要是搭建一个属于自己的WEB blog。这一阶段要不断的去Google关于Python的知识,加强自己对Python使用的理解。夯实基础,为接下来的爬虫和机器学习做准备!!
第三个月主要是写爬虫程序和学习机器学习。 通过scikit-learn的官网资料进行机器学习,目前暂定的计划是每一个星期研究一个算法,并且亲自通过代码进行实现! 爬虫主要是来抓取公司论坛里面的数据,为公司产品人员提供一个获取用户反馈的便捷途径!
额外:在上述三个月当中,还要拿下 python和machine learning 的两科证书!
如果你有更好的计划可以跟我交流哦!如果你愿意与我一起学习,我们甚至可以创建一个学习小组,互相监督!
来源:[url=]SOTON数据分析[/url]